Subject: Tracewire cut-over done

Hi support folks — the switch to Tracewire for cross-service request tracing finished last night with no dropped spans. Every ticket escalation should now include a trace link; old Spanhawk links stop resolving Friday. Sampling is higher for checkout flows, so expect richer detail there. The collector settings now live in prod are below.

service settings:
FRAMIR_LOG_LEVEL=debug
FRAMIR_METRICS_HOST=metrics.framir.tolvaqcorp.corp
FRAMIR_POOL_SIZE=16

## Deployment

Before deploying Relayforge, be aware of the websocket reconnect bug in versions prior to 4.2: clients that lost connectivity for more than thirty seconds would enter a tight reconnect loop and exhaust the gateway's connection pool. We mitigated this with exponential backoff and a hard cap on retry attempts, both tunable. Please verify these settings in every environment before cutover. The current production configuration values are listed below.

settings of yawif-yafop:
[druys]
port = 9000
region = south-3
host = druys.zemvarsoft.internal
team = frador
timeout_ms = 3000
retries = 4

## Handover: Graphlet visualizer

Handing Graphlet over for the week. The dependency graph renderer is stable, but the layout worker occasionally OOMs on monorepo-sized graphs; restart is safe and idempotent. Cache warms in about ten minutes. If you redeploy, do not guess at settings — use exactly the values recorded here.

config for fafog-bahof:
ULAWYN_HOST=ulawyn.tolvaqsys.internal
ULAWYN_PORT=5000

Ticket #4482 — Pop-up office, Hall C, Veldmark Trade Fair. Night shift to check the temporary partition walls at the Corvessa Systems booth after 22:00 and confirm the lockable cabinet is secured. Cleaning crew arrives 05:30; do not stack crates in the aisle behind the demo stage. The pop-up unit door uses the fair's temporary reader, not our standard cards. Use the following pass code to enter.

staff pass of baweg-bawep = bdg-AIU-1